CFK heads rally in Santiago del Estero

President Cristina Fernández de Kirchner during a rally in Santiago del Estero province.

President Cristina Fernández de Kirchner headed several rallies in Santiago del Estero province via telepresence, where she assured that she is willing “to be always by” the Argentine people’s side.

“I want to be forever with you, no matter where I’m standing,” the Head of State said during the rally.

From the province’s capital city and along with Santiago del Estero Governor, Gerardo Zamora, the president inaugurated several road and public works in the localities of Dique Figueroa, La Banda, Loreto and Termas de Río Hondo.

Fernández de Kirchner also officially announced via telepresence that the Dakar Rally 2012 will begin on January 1 in Mar del Plata city instead of Buenos Aires City.

Buenos Aires Governor Daniel Scioli and Catamarca’s Governor-elect Lucía Corpacci were present in Mar del Plata during the announcement.
